ENROLLED 2015 Regular Session HOUSE BILL NO. 129 BY REPRESENTATIVE JEFFERSON 1 AN ACT 2 To amend and reenact R.S. 17:3139.2(4)(c) and 3351(A)(5)(b)(i), relative to nonresident 3 tuition and fees charged at certain institutions of postsecondary education; to 4 authorize the management boards of historically black public colleges and 5 universities to reduce nonresident tuition and fees for undergraduate students; to 6 provide that such tuition meets institutional efficiencies and accountability under the 7 Louisiana Granting Resources and Autonomy for Diplomas Act; and to provide for 8 related matters. 9 Be it enacted by the Legislature of Louisiana: 10 Section 1. R.S. 17:3139.2(4)(c) and 3351(A)(5)(b)(i) are hereby amended and 11 reenacted to read as follows: 12 §3139.2. Performance agreements; objectives 13 Effective beginning with the 2011 Fiscal Year, any public postsecondary 14 education institution, including professional schools, may enter into an initial 15 performance agreement with the Board of Regents in order to be granted limited 16 operational autonomy and flexibility as provided in R.S. 17:3139.5 in exchange for 17 committing to meet established targets for the following performance objectives as 18 applicable to the institution as determined by the Board of Regents: 19 * * * 20 (4) Institutional efficiency and accountability. 21 * * * 22 (c)(i) Upon entering the initial performance agreement, adhere to a schedule 23 established by the institution's management board to increase nonresident tuition 24 amounts that are not less than the average tuition amount charged to Louisiana Page 1 of 3 CODING: Words in struck through type are deletions from existing law; words underscored are additions. HB NO. 129 ENROLLED 1 residents attending peer institutions in other Southern Regional Education Board 2 states and monitor the impact of such increases on the institution. However, for each 3 public historically black college or university, the nonresident tuition amounts shall 4 not be less than the average tuition amount charged to Louisiana residents attending 5 public historically black colleges and universities in other Southern Regional 6 Education Board states. 7 (ii) The provisions of Item (i) of this Subparagraph are not applicable to a 8 performance agreement entered into by a historically black college or university after 9 August 1, 2015; the amount of nonresident tuition and fees for undergraduate 10 programs at each such institution shall not be less than the average tuition and fee 11 amounts charged to undergraduate resident students at the same institution. 12 * * * 13 §3351. General powers, duties, and functions of postsecondary education 14 management boards 15 A. Subject only to the powers of the Board of Regents specifically 16 enumerated in Article VIII, Section 5 of the Constitution of Louisiana, and as 17 otherwise provided by law, each postsecondary system management board as a body 18 corporate shall have authority to exercise power necessary to supervise and manage 19 the day-to-day operations of institutions of postsecondary education under its 20 control, including but not limited to the following: 21 * * * 22 (5) 23 * * * 24 (b)(i)(aa) In accordance with Article VII, Section 2.1 of the Constitution of 25 Louisiana, each management board also shall have authority to establish tuition and 26 mandatory attendance fee amounts applicable to nonresident students at an 27 institution under its supervision and management that at least equal the average 28 amount of annual tuition and mandatory attendance fees for the ensuing fiscal year 29 applicable to nonresident students, at institutions in states comprising the Southern 30 Regional Education Board, excluding Louisiana, which are in the same category as Page 2 of 3 CODING: Words in struck through type are deletions from existing law; words underscored are additions. HB NO. 129 ENROLLED 1 established by the Southern Regional Education Board. Such amounts shall be based 2 on the latest available information that is obtainable by the Board of Regents from 3 the regional education board. 4 (bb) Notwithstanding the provisions of Subitem (aa) of this Item, the Board 5 of Supervisors of Southern University and Agricultural and Mechanical College and 6 the Board of Supervisors for the University of Louisiana System may reduce tuition 7 and mandatory attendance fee amounts applicable to nonresident undergraduate 8 students at historically black colleges and universities under the supervision and 9 management of the respective board to an amount not less than the average amount 10 of annual tuition and mandatory attendance fees applicable to resident undergraduate 11 students at the same institution. This authority includes the authority to impose 12 proportional amounts for part-time students and for summer and intersession terms. 13 * * * SPEAKER OF THE HOUSE OF REPRESENTATIVES PRESIDENT OF THE SENATE GOVERNOR OF THE STATE OF LOUISIANA APPROVED: Page 3 of 3 CODING: Words in struck through type are deletions from existing law; words underscored are additions.
